Replacing your windows involves several moving parts that change the final bill. The biggest factor is the frame material, as vinyl tends to be more budget-friendly while wood or custom fiberglass options sit on the higher end. You also have to consider the glass packages—things like double versus triple panes or extra coatings for energy efficiency can shift the cost. The complexity of the installation matters, too, such as whether your frames need repairs or if you are switching from a standard window to a bay or bow style. The installed cost of replacement windows in Eugene includes both the price of the window units and the professional labor required for their fitting. Factors influencing this cost include the window material (e.g., vinyl, wood), the number of windows, their size and style, and the specific energy-efficient features selected, such as Low-E coatings and gas fills. The complexity of the installation, including any necessary frame repairs or custom modifications, also plays a role. For a precise understanding of the investment, a free estimate is recommended.
